Obituary

Theresa Ann Harris received her angel wings on August 18, 2023. Terri was born on November 30, 1954, in Little Rock, Arkansas. Raised and Loved by Sally and Robert Johnson, Terri attended West Seattle High School. 25 years ago, Terri met her soulmate, Alfred Harris. They married October 16, 2000, and laid down their roots in Myrtle Point Oregon. Terri loved helping anyone who she came to know. She easily made friends and bestowed love and loyalty to all paths she crossed. You would remember her for her kindness and pure love. Terri’s biggest gift was encouraging others. Terri enjoyed riding the Harley with Al, cooking, baking, fishing, playing marbles, and spending time with her family. She was always talking about her daughter and grandchildren, cherishing her and Al’s yearly vacation to Texas to make more memories with them. Terri is survived by her husband, Alfred Harris, daughter Shayla Ivie (Chance Carver), grandchildren: Kyler, Aliyah and Lily, brothers: Billy Johnson (Sharon), and Smitty, sister Tammy Johnson along with several nieces, nephews, and cousins.

There will be a celebration of life @ 1:00 PM, Sunday Sept. 3, at 50234 Hermann Prairie Rd., Broadbent, OR. This will be a potluck down by the river so please bring a dish to share and a chair. Terri was a special lady and will be missed by many.
